How they compare

Dominican Republic currently reports 70.2% against 69.9% in Republic of Moldova, a difference of 0.3%.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 15 shared years of data; in 2008 it was Dominican Republic ahead.

Dominican Republic ranks 62nd and Republic of Moldova ranks 63rd of 102 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Dominican Republic averaged higher in 2 and Republic of Moldova in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Dominican Republic Republic of Moldova Difference Ahead
2000s 79.6% 60.1% 19.6% Dominican Republic
2010s 68.2% 64.6% 3.6% Dominican Republic
2020s 65.1% 70.9% 5.8% Republic of Moldova

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
